PROBLEM STATEMENT

The incentive programs in the State of Oklahoma have been questioned regarding the effectiveness they have on Oklahoma’s economic growth. The following campaign and research will provide information and recommendations to protect the State’s incentive programs and tax credits.

Oklahoma’s Quality Jobs Program has been helping businesses expand in Oklahoma since 1993. The increasing businesses are contributing to the quality of life in the state by creating new jobs. According to the Oklahoma Department of Commerce, more than 775 companies have received more than 1 billion in wage rebates as a result of the incentive program. How it works: The Qualify Jobs Program will reimburse 5 percent of payroll for 10 years to companies that make at least 2.5 million in new payroll. Companies that are eligible for the program include administrative offices, research and development agencies, manufacturing and distribution centers.
